如何使用c++中的最大值函数?在C++编程中,最大值函数是一个非常实用的功能。它可以帮助我们找到一组数字中的最大值,并将其用于各种算法和应用程序中。在本文中,我将向您介绍如何使用C++中的最大值函数,并提供一些示例代码来帮助您更好地理解。在
如何使用c++中的最大值函数?
在C++编程中,最大值函数是一个非常实用的功能。它可以帮助我们找到一组数字中的最大值,并将其用于各种算法和应用程序中。在本文中,我将向您介绍如何使用C++中的最大值函数,并提供一些示例代码来帮助您更好地理解。
在C++中,最大值函数在头文件e23c27865115669ba6cc99530e9d22b3中定义。它有多个重载版本,可以适用于不同类型的数据,如整数、浮点数、字符等。这些最大值函数的原型如下:
template <class T>
const T& max (const T& a, const T& b);
其中,T是数据类型的占位符。您可以使用这个函数来比较两个值,并返回较大的那个值。它接受两个参数,返回值是一个常引用,这意味着返回的值不能被修改。
下面是一个简单的示例,展示了如何使用最大值函数来找到两个整数中的最大值:
#include <iOStream>
#include <alGorithm>
int main() {
int a = 10;
int b = 20;
int max_value = std::max(a, b);
std::cout << "The maximum value is: " << max_value << std::endl;
return 0;
}
在这个示例中,我们使用std::max函数来比较a和b,并将返回的最大值赋值给max_value变量。最后,我们使用std::cout打印出最大值。运行此代码,您将得到以下输出:
The maximum value is: 20
除了整数之外,最大值函数也适用于其他类型的数据。例如,我们可以使用最大值函数来找到两个浮点数中的最大值:
#include <iostream>
#include <algorithm>
int main() {
float a = 3.14;
float b = 2.71;
float max_value = std::max(a, b);
std::cout << "The maximum value is: " << max_value << std::endl;
return 0;
}
运行此代码,您将得到以下输出:
The maximum value is: 3.14
最大值函数也适用于字符类型的值。例如,我们可以使用最大值函数来找到两个字符中的最大值:
#include <iostream>
#include <algorithm>
int main() {
char a = 'A';
char b = 'Z';
char max_value = std::max(a, b);
std::cout << "The maximum value is: " << max_value << std::endl;
return 0;
}
运行此代码,您将得到以下输出:
The maximum value is: Z
总结:
通过使用C++中的最大值函数,我们可以很容易地找到一组数字中的最大值。它通过比较两个值并返回较大的那个来实现。无论是整数、浮点数还是字符,最大值函数都适用于各种数据类型。在实际的编程中,最大值函数可以帮助我们解决各种问题,并提供更高效的算法和应用程序。希望本文能够帮助您更好地理解如何使用C++中的最大值函数。
--结束END--
本文标题: 如何使用C++中的最大值函数?
本文链接: https://lsjlt.com/news/547288.html(转载时请注明来源链接)
有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341
2024-03-01
2024-03-01
2024-02-29
2024-02-29
2024-02-29
2024-02-29
2024-02-29
2024-02-29
2024-02-29
2024-02-29
回答
回答
回答
回答
回答
回答
回答
回答
回答
回答
0